117.info
人生若只如初见

ubuntu openstack怎样提高运行效率

提高Ubuntu上OpenStack的运行效率涉及多个方面的优化,包括系统配置、资源管理、网络性能优化等。以下是一些关键的优化策略:

系统配置优化

  • 关闭不必要的系统服务:减少系统开销,如SELinux和防火墙。
  • 安装和配置NTP:确保系统时间同步,对于分布式系统非常重要。
  • 使用最新的云计算技术:如NUMA技术和虚拟内存技术,提升虚拟机性能。
  • 优化存储配置:配置NFS存储,确保数据存储的高效性和可靠性。
  • 动态调整资源:根据实际应用需求动态调整资源,提高资源利用率。

资源管理

  • 使用OpenStack Dashboard:通过Dashboard管理虚拟机、存储、网络等资源。
  • 合理分配资源:根据实际需求和服务器能力,合理分配CPU、内存和磁盘空间。
  • 使用负载均衡:在多个计算节点之间分配虚拟机负载,确保资源利用率均衡。

网络性能优化

  • 优化网络配置:提高虚拟机之间的通信速度和外部网络的访问速度。
  • 检查网络设备和服务器配置:确保它们能够满足网络性能的需求。

存储性能优化

  • 选择高性能的存储设备和服务器:使用RAID和SSD等技术提高存储性能。
  • 使用OpenStack的Cinder和Glance服务:高效管理存储资源[7,8]。

软件配置优化

  • 调整数据库服务器的缓存设置:优化操作系统内核参数等[7]。
  • 确保组件和服务版本是最新的:以便获得性能改进和新功能[7]。

监控和故障排除

  • 使用性能监控工具:如Grafana和Prometheus,来实时监控OpenStack各个组件的性能指标[7]。
  • 查看系统日志:通过查看系统日志文件,获取更多关于服务器卡死或性能问题的信息[4]。
  • 检查资源使用情况:使用工具如top或htop查看系统资源使用情况,确定是否有资源不足导致的问题[4]。

通过上述优化措施,可以显著提高Ubuntu上OpenStack的运行效率,确保云环境的稳定性和高效性。

未经允许不得转载 » 本文链接:https://www.117.info/ask/fe72cAzsKAAZVAV0.html

推荐文章

  • ubuntu portainer怎样启动管理

    在Ubuntu上启动和管理Portainer的步骤如下:
    安装Docker
    Portainer需要在Docker上运行,因此首先需要在Ubuntu上安装Docker。可以使用以下命令安装Dock...

  • ubuntu portainer如何安装配置

    要在Ubuntu上安装和配置Portainer,请按照以下步骤操作: 更新系统包: sudo apt-get update 安装Docker: sudo apt-get install -y docker.io 启动Docker服务:...

  • ubuntu portainer怎样查看日志

    要在Ubuntu上使用Portainer查看日志,请按照以下步骤操作: 首先,确保您已经安装了Docker和Portainer。如果尚未安装,请参考官方文档进行安装: Docker: https:...

  • ubuntu portainer可以远程操作吗

    是的,Ubuntu上的Portainer可以进行远程操作,但为了确保安全性和便利性,建议采取一些配置措施。以下是在Ubuntu上远程操作Portainer的步骤以及相关的安全考虑:...

  • ubuntu openstack如何修改默认设置

    在Ubuntu Openstack中,可以通过编辑配置文件和命令行参数来修改默认设置 修改配置文件: OpenStack有许多配置文件,位于不同的位置。以下是一些主要的配置文件:...

  • ubuntu openstack在哪里安装插件

    OpenStack开源的云计算平台,并不直接提供插件安装的功能。它是一个由多个组件组合而成的平台,每个组件都负责特定的云环境任务,如虚拟机管理、网络配置、存储管...

  • ubuntu openstack能进行哪些服务部署

    Ubuntu是一个流行的Linux发行版,常被用于部署OpenStack,一个开源的云计算管理平台。通过OpenStack,用户可以部署和管理各种云服务,包括但不限于以下几种: 计...

  • ubuntu openstack怎样进行网络配置

    在Ubuntu上配置OpenStack网络是一个关键步骤,以确保虚拟机之间的通信以及外部访问。以下是配置OpenStack网络的基本步骤:
    基本网络配置步骤 安装必要的软件...